Output 5dca2a4e18272a4c66e6bfdd6dba012bfe82ea8d5a3fa6482dab82fc296cca71:2

value
598148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c99739ad3d74d5729bee1c930f087fff6f9b048 OP_EQUAL
address
3EWSMQKFaeCCvwkaAposNWdE5Un3Cy2w82
transaction
5dca2a4e18272a4c66e6bfdd6dba012bfe82ea8d5a3fa6482dab82fc296cca71
confirmations
236230
spent
true